Predstava Dia Diasso Diasspora avtorice Maše Kagao Knez je svojevrsten preplet afriške kulture s sodobnim glasbenim in plesnim izrazom, izhajajoč iz osebnih zgodb in izkušenj mednarodne zasedbe ustvarjalcev, ki so vsak na svoj način povezani z Afriko in v svojem delu črpajo iz njene kulture.
Dia v zahodnoafriškem jeziku malinke pomeni blagostanje, Diasso pomeni dober dom (in je hkrati priimek očeta avtorice), medtem ko se Diasspora nanaša na stanje večne razdvojenosti med domovinama obeh staršev, na različne obraze drugačnosti in izkušnje (ne)pripadanja.
Plesno-glasbeni spektakel Dia Diasso Diasspora presega meje držav in kontinentov ter v slovenski kulturni prostor prinaša svežino, spontanost in odprtost.
Plesalka in koreografinja Maša Kagao Knez, ki se je šolala na pariški šoli Georgesa Momboya za tradicionalni in sodobni afriški ples, od rojstva živi in ustvarja v Ljubljani.
Premiera predstave Dia Diasso Diasspora bo obenem osrednji dogodek mednarodnega festivala afriške kulture Baofest 2013.

Dia Diasso Diasspora by Maša Kagao Knez is a unique mixture of African culture and the expression of modern music and dance. The piece stems from personal stories and experience of its international cast of collaborative authors of whom all are in their own way linked to Africa and source their work from African culture.
The word Dia means prosperity in Malinke, one of the languages of West Africa, Diasso means a good home (the word is also the surname of the choreographer’s father), whilst the word Diasspora speaks about the state of constant dichotomy between the homelands of the two parents and about the many faces of being different or the experience of (not) belonging.
With this striking piece of dance and music its authors have overcome the boundaries of countries and even continents and brought originality, spontaneity and openness onto the Slovenian cultural scene.
Dancer and choreographer Maša Kagao Knez trained in Paris at the George Momboye’s school for traditional and contemporary African dance. She lives and works in Ljubljana where she was born.
The opening night of Dia Diasso Diasspora is also the main event of the international festival of African culture Baofest 2013.
